Prep Time: 10 mins
Cook Time: 15 mins
Total Time: 25 mins
Cuisine: Asian
Serves: 2 servings
Ingredients
- 200g prawns, peeled
- 150g Bramley apples, diced
- 200g noodles
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 1 tablespoon chili oil
- 1 tablespoon sesame seeds
Instructions
- Prepare all ingredients by washing and chopping Bramley apples into small, uniform dice. Pat prawns dry with paper towels to ensure crisp searing.
- Bring a large pot of water to boil. Cook noodles according to package instructions, typically 3-4 minutes until al dente. Drain and rinse with cold water to stop cooking, then set aside.
- Heat a large wok or non-stick skillet over high heat. Add chili oil and swirl to coat the pan's surface.
- Add prawns to the hot pan, cooking for 2-3 minutes on each side until they turn pink and develop a slight golden exterior. Remove prawns and set aside.
- In the same pan, quickly stir-fry diced Bramley apples for 1-2 minutes, allowing them to caramelize slightly but remain slightly firm.
- Return prawns to the pan, add cooked noodles, soy sauce, and toss everything together until well combined and heated through.
- Plate the noodles, garnish with sesame seeds, and serve immediately while hot.
Tips
- Prawn Perfection: Always pat prawns dry before cooking to ensure a golden, crisp exterior. Wet prawns will steam instead of sear.
- Apple Selection: Choose firm Bramley apples for the best texture. They should be slightly tart to balance the spicy chili oil.
- Noodle Know-How: Cook noodles just until al dente and rinse with cold water to prevent overcooking and stop the cooking process.
- High Heat is Key: Use a wok or non-stick skillet on high heat to achieve that authentic stir-fry flavor and quick cooking.
- Sesame Seeds Trick: Toast sesame seeds lightly in a dry pan before garnishing to enhance their nutty flavor.
- Serving Suggestion: Serve immediately while hot to enjoy the best texture and temperature of the dish.
